Here’s how the LS profit loss could be sorted

The London Stadium is forecast to lose £23m in this financial year come close to next month. Athletics is often touted as the problem but in fact represents just 50 per cent of the problem. UK Athletics pay just £35,000 per year as a maintenance fee plus a share of ticket profits on crowds larger […]
